1. Soft Sweater-Inspired Knit Nails

Sweater-inspired nails are the definition of cozy winter style. These designs usually feature soft, neutral or pastel shades with raised or painted patterns that mimic the look of knitted fabric. Think cable-knit textures, braided patterns, or simple stitched lines that look like they’ve been taken straight from your favorite winter sweater.

What makes this style so charming is the texture-inspired effect. Even when the design is flat, the pattern gives the illusion of warmth and softness. You can keep the colors subtle, like cream, beige, or light gray, for a calm and elegant look, or use deeper shades like burgundy or forest green for a richer winter vibe. Sweater nails are perfect for those who love cute, seasonal designs that feel comforting and stylish at the same time.

2. Warm Cocoa and Chocolate Brown Nails

Brown nails are a winter favorite because they instantly remind us of hot chocolate, coffee, and warm, comforting drinks. Shades like chocolate brown, caramel, mocha, and deep espresso create a rich, cozy look that feels both trendy and timeless. These colors look especially beautiful in glossy or creamy finishes, giving your nails a smooth, polished appearance.

You can keep this design simple with solid brown nails for a clean, elegant look, or add subtle details like gold lines, tiny dots, or a soft shimmer for extra warmth. Brown winter nails are perfect for everyday wear because they pair beautifully with neutral winter outfits and give your manicure a grounded, comforting feel.

8. Cozy Plaid and Tartan Nail Designs

Plaid and tartan patterns are a classic winter fashion staple, and they look just as charming on nails. These designs usually combine warm colors like red, green, beige, and brown in crisscrossed lines that create a cozy, seasonal pattern. They instantly give your nails a winter, holiday-ready vibe.

You don’t have to use plaid on every nail—often, one or two accent nails with a plaid design paired with solid-colored nails look perfectly balanced and stylish. Plaid nails are great for those who love seasonal, fashion-inspired designs that feel warm, nostalgic, and festive.
